Brown Rigg Howe, Yorkshire
Brown Rigg Howe is a prehistoric round barrow on Lealholm Moor, Yorkshire, in the North Riding. The barrow mound, constructed of earth and stone, stands 5ft high and measures 50ft in diameter. It is within the council area of North Yorkshire.
